Common Pediatric Dental Injuries in Santa Clarita

Dental injuries are particularly common among children. Whether it’s a chipped tooth or a knocked-out permanent tooth, these injuries require prompt attention to minimize damage and reduce pain. At Pediatric dental injuries Santa Clarita in Santa Clarita, we treat a range of oral injuries in children. Below are some of the most frequent injuries we encounter:

1. Chipped or Fractured Teeth

One of the most common injuries in pediatric dentistry is a chipped or fractured tooth. This can happen during a fall or a collision while playing sports. If the tooth is only slightly chipped, treatment may involve smoothing the edges. However, if the damage is more severe, we may recommend a dental crown, filling, or even a root canal if the pulp is exposed.

2. Knocked-Out Tooth

A knocked-out tooth is one of the most alarming injuries. If your child loses a permanent tooth, it’s crucial to act fast. Rinse the tooth gently (without scrubbing) and try to place it back into the socket, or keep it moist in a cup of milk or saline. Immediate dental care is necessary to re-implant the tooth successfully. At The Trauma Injury Dentist, we offer prompt emergency services to save your child’s tooth and restore their smile.

3. Loose or Shifting Teeth

Teeth that become loose or shift out of position due to trauma require careful attention. If your child’s tooth is still in place but feels loose, it’s essential to visit a pediatric dentist immediately. At The Trauma Injury Dentist, we offer specialized care to stabilize the tooth and prevent it from further damage.

4. Soft Tissue Injuries

Soft tissue injuries to the gums, cheeks, lips, or tongue are also common in pediatric dental trauma. These injuries can cause bleeding and discomfort. If your child experiences soft tissue damage, we can provide gentle care to control bleeding, clean the affected area, and prevent infection.

How We Treat Pediatric Dental Injuries in Santa Clarita

At The Trauma Injury Dentist, we focus on providing fast, compassionate, and effective care for children who have experienced dental trauma. Our goal is to alleviate pain, minimize damage, and ensure long-term oral health. Below, we outline the steps we take to treat specific oral injuries.

1. Immediate Care and Evaluation

The first step in treating pediatric dental injuries is an immediate evaluation. When you bring your child to our office, we’ll examine the injury closely. X-rays may be necessary to assess the extent of the damage to both the tooth and the surrounding structures. We will also inquire about how the injury occurred, as this helps us understand the likely outcome and best course of treatment.

2. Pain Management and Infection Prevention

Pain management is a top priority when Treating specific oral injuries Santa Clarita dental injuries. We use local anesthetics to numb the affected area and minimize discomfort. In cases where there is a risk of infection, we may prescribe antibiotics to prevent complications and support the healing process.

3. Restoring the Tooth

Depending on the nature of the injury, we may need to restore the tooth. For minor chips, a dental bonding procedure can help smooth and strengthen the affected area. For more severe fractures, a dental crown or veneer might be necessary. If the tooth has been knocked out, we will do everything possible to save and re-implant it. In cases where this is not possible, we can discuss other options, such as dental implants or space maintainers, to preserve your child’s smile and functionality.

4. Follow-Up Care and Monitoring

After the initial treatment, follow-up visits are important to monitor your child’s recovery. We will track the healing process and ensure that no further complications arise. If necessary, we’ll make additional adjustments or treatments to ensure the best long-term outcome.

Preventing Pediatric Dental Injuries in Santa Clarita

While some accidents are unavoidable, there are several steps you can take to reduce the risk of dental injuries for your child. At The Trauma Injury Dentist, we recommend the following preventive measures:

1. Wear Mouthguards

For children who participate in contact sports, wearing a custom-fitted mouthguard is one of the best ways to protect their teeth from injury. A properly fitted mouthguard cushions the teeth and reduces the risk of fractures, dislocations, and other dental trauma.

2. Encourage Safe Play

Encouraging safe play at home and in recreational settings can help reduce the likelihood of falls and other accidents that lead to dental injuries. Teaching your child to be cautious while playing or riding a bike can go a long way in preventing oral trauma.

3. Regular Dental Check-ups

Regular visits to The Trauma Injury Dentist for routine check-ups can help identify potential dental issues before they become serious. Even if there are no visible injuries, a dentist can assess the alignment, health, and integrity of your child’s teeth and gums to prevent future problems.
